Product Overview

The Nursery Pig Nipple Drinker is designed to provide clean drinking water on demand for recently weaned and nursery piglets. Its compact trigger section is easier for smaller pigs to operate than conventional finishing-pig nipples.

The reference design combines a stainless steel body, corrosion-resistant spring and durable sealing components. When a piglet activates the drinking stem, water flows directly into the mouth and stops automatically after the trigger is released.

Standard threaded installation allows the nipple to be integrated with stainless steel or galvanized water pipes, adjustable brackets, nipple bars and commercial pig-house drinking lines.

Structural Components
  • Stainless Steel Body: Provides mechanical strength and corrosion resistance in humid livestock buildings.
  • Drinking Trigger: Allows piglets to activate water flow with the mouth.
  • Internal Spring: Returns the valve to the closed position after drinking in spring-type configurations.
  • O-Ring Seal: Helps provide reliable water shut-off and minimize dripping.
  • Flow Orifice: Controls water volume and can be selected or adjusted according to system requirements.
  • Threaded Connection: Connects the nipple to the water pipe, bracket or drinking assembly.
  • Wrench Flats: Allow convenient tightening during installation.
Working Principle

The nipple remains closed when not in use. When a piglet bites or presses the drinking stem, the internal valve opens and releases water through the outlet.

After the piglet releases the trigger, the spring or sealing mechanism returns the valve to its closed position, stopping water flow automatically.

Flow can be matched to pig size and water-system pressure by selecting the appropriate orifice or valve configuration, helping provide sufficient drinking water without unnecessary discharge.

Technical Specifications
Product Type Nursery pig drinking nipple valve
Suitable Animals Nursery and recently weaned piglets
Reference Nipple Size 3/8-inch nursery trigger configuration
Reference Pipe Connection 1/2-inch male pipe thread
Body Material Stainless steel
Reference Spring 304 stainless steel
Reference Seal Viton rubber O-ring
Reference Operating Pressure 20-40 psi; 50 psi maximum
Reference Flow at 40 psi Small: 1.0 qt/min; Medium: 1.6 qt/min; Large: 3.2 qt/min
Flow Adjustment Multiple orifice options according to configuration
Installation Height Adjusted according to piglet size and pen design
Configuration Customizable according to project requirements

Installation & Maintenance

Installation:

  • Install the nipple at a height suitable for the current piglet size.
  • Position the drinker so pigs can operate the trigger comfortably without excessive stretching.
  • Use thread sealant or PTFE tape suitable for drinking-water systems.
  • Use the wrench flats when tightening; avoid applying excessive force to the trigger section.
  • Install a pressure regulator where supply pressure exceeds the recommended operating range.
  • Use clean, filtered water to reduce sediment and mineral contamination.
  • Flush the water line before commissioning new nipples.

Maintenance:

  • Check every nipple regularly for adequate flow and complete shut-off.
  • Remove mineral deposits and contamination from the drinking trigger.
  • Flush water lines according to the farm water-management program.
  • Inspect O-rings, springs and internal valve components when leakage occurs.
  • Adjust drinking height as piglets grow.
  • Replace worn components promptly to minimize water loss and wet flooring.
Product FAQ

Q: Why use a nursery-specific nipple instead of a finishing nipple?
A: Nursery nipples use a smaller drinking section that is easier for recently weaned pigs to activate and use comfortably.

Q: What connection size is commonly used?
A: The reference Aqua Series nursery nipple uses a 3/8-inch nursery drinking section with a standard 1/2-inch male pipe thread.

Q: Can the water flow be adjusted?
A: Yes. The reference design offers multiple orifice settings to match flow to water pressure and pig requirements.

Q: What operating water pressure is recommended?
A: The Hog Slat reference model specifies 20-40 psi during normal operation, with a maximum of 50 psi.

Q: Can it be installed on an adjustable nipple bar?
A: Yes. Nursery nipples can be installed on individual pipes, adjustable brackets or multi-nipple bars according to the pen layout.

Q: How can water waste be reduced?
A: Correct drinking height, suitable water pressure, appropriate flow adjustment and regular valve inspection all help reduce unnecessary discharge.
